Beware! I do not really know if my statement 'step 4 of
doc/README.at91-soc is reached' is correct, so this needs to be proven.
If you have proven that removing legacy interface of atmel_pio is ok,  I
would like to see another patch for that task (this patch is 'Enable new
feature ..' not 'remove legacy interface ..').

Some additional words on this part of the patch. I think (and this is my
personal view) we should not expand legacy interfaces at all, instead we
should try to remove them sooner rather than later. Additionally I think
(again my personal view) it is not your responsibility to clean this up
_now_ because you touch this file. In my opinion it is ok to just add
the new interface and leave the old one as is.

Maybe someone else (Albert?) can comment on this?
